The restaurant industry's re-engagement emails require unique section architecture because dining decisions are emotional, time-sensitive, and location-dependent. Unlike retail or SaaS, restaurants must overcome both the 'why should I come back?' question and the 'why should I come back now?' urgency. Duplicate sections serve multiple psychological triggers simultaneously: social proof through customer reviews, sensory appeal through food imagery, and scarcity through limited-time offers. However, most restaurant marketers duplicate generic content blocks rather than strategically reinforcing conversion elements. Common mistakes in restaurant re-engagement section strategy include duplicating promotional offers without reinforcing the value proposition, repeating identical CTAs that compete for attention, and failing to customize sections based on customer dining history. For instance, duplicating a 'Visit Us Today' section without personalizing it for lunch versus dinner preferences, or repeating generic food photography instead of featuring dishes the customer previously ordered.
